Influence of charge density and ionic strength on the multilayer formation of strong polyelectrolytes — •Ulrike Voigt and Regine v. Klitzing — Stranski-Laboratorium, TU Berlin, Strasse d. 17. Juni 112, 10623 Berlin

The polymer films presented in this study were made by alternate adsorption of polyanions (PSS) and polycations (PDADMAC-stat-PNMVA) from aqueous solution. The advantage of this layer-by-layer deposition is, that the thickness can be tuned by the number of adsorbed layers and the ionic strength. With increasing salt concentration the film thickness increases due to electrostatic intrachain and interchain screening of charges. This ocurs up to high ionic strength (above 1 mol/L) although the charges are totally screened in this regime. This rises the question if electrostatic attraction is needed for the formation of multilayers. The influence of ionic strength and polymer charge density on the multilayer formation of strong polyelectrolytes is investigated by ellipsometry and AFM. To first approximation the adsorption behavior as a function of the degree of charge, f, is binary: For f ≤ 50% the films are one order of magnitude thinner than for f ≥ 75%. This is due to a threshold of charge overcompensation after each adsorption step which seems to be at f between 50 and 75 %. The position of the threshold is not influenced by the addition of salt.
